Smiths?? gabion stone is a crushed limestone boulder and has the typical warm Cotswold hue, which softens the appearance in a large engineering project but equally enhances any smaller landscape/garden project. Primarily used to fill gabion baskets for ground stabilisation, new creative ideas are now changing the profile of this humble stone! With the ability to supply a mixture of sizes in both stone and gabion basket – it has opened up a whole new ??look?? for this product. Landscape and garden designers are using these ??architectural?? features in their new concepts.
The design opportunities are endless. For example, in the garden a gabion basket full of Smiths?? Cotswold coloured stone could be used for a small boundary wall, a base for a piece of garden furniture, a feature seat or as an exposed retainer on a terraced garden. On a larger architectural scale, one could use a variety of stone sizes to create a large and imposing geological stone profile, perhaps a feature wall or an almost ??instance?? diving wall.
